CIDE DICTIONARY

overpayv. t. 
  •  To pay too much to; to reward too highly.  [1913 Webster]
  •  To pay too much for; as, to overpay the loan balance.  [PJC]

OXFORD DICTIONARY

overpay, v.tr. (past and past part. -paid) recompense (a person, service, etc.) too highly.

Derivative
overpayment n.
